Carbon Muscle Massage Gun
The MuscleGun Carbon came runner-up in our recent RW Lab test. Our tester loved its smart design and slick look that screams ‘I mean business’. It glides over skin while delivering a powerful yet relaxing massage and its lengthy, slightly curved handle helps you reach all muscles. It comes with four massage heads and a bomb-proof carry case that neatly fits everything inside. The app is fairly basic but it offers some useful tips for beginners, as does the user guide. It’s quite bulky and weighty, and it vibrates a lot at max speed, but it’s a brilliant all-rounder at a reasonable price.

Renpho Heated Massage Gun
As well as four standard massage heads, this gun comes with a heating massage head that can heat up to 131°F (55°C) for deeper muscle relaxation.
